Graduation Requirements
Seymour High Schools graduation requirements are determined by the Sevier County Board of Education and the State of Tennessee.
|
Required Courses |
|
|
English I, II, III, IV |
4 credits |
|
Math (including Alg I, Geom., Alg. II) |
4 credits |
|
Science (including Biology & Chemistry) |
3 credits |
|
Lifetime Wellness |
1 credit |
|
World History |
1 credit |
|
U.S. History |
1 credit |
|
U.S. Government |
1 credit |
|
Economics/Personal Finance |
1 credit |
|
Foreign Language I & II |
2 credits |
|
Fine Arts |
1 credit |
|
Physical Education |
½ credit |
|
Computer Science (Class of 2028 and beyond) |
1 credit |
|
Elective Focus/Program of Study |
3 credits |
28 Total Credits (including the required credits above) are required to graduate according to the Sevier County School System for the Class of 2024-2027.
29 Total Credits (including the required credits above) are required to graduate according to the Sevier County School System for the Class of 2028 and beyond.
* Students are required to enroll in a math course each year.
* Foreign Language and Fine arts may be waived for 11th or 12th grade students not attending a four-year college or university and must be replaced with an equal number of courses designed to enhance and expand the Elective Area of Focus/Program of Study. Parents must meet with the counselor or principal to sign a waiver form.
* The additional 1/2 credit in P.E. may be met by completing a Physical Education course or by substituting documented participation in an approved school sponsored activity such as band or a Gatlinburg-Pittman High School sport.
* The Elective Area of Focus/Program of Study must focus on a particular area of concentration (Fine Arts, Career and Technical Education, Humanities, Math and Science) and is made up of three courses in a cluster.
* Students must take the ACT test at least once in order to earn a high school diploma.
